Hydra schreef op zondag 17 juli 2016 @ 16:58:
[...]
Als senior java dev die bij een bank werkt: het is volkomen logisch dat ze tegen problemen aanlopen met een enorme load als deze. Mensen die niet weten waar ze het over hebben komen met dit soort opmerkingen. Dit soort zaken draaien niet om gewoon meer hardware ertegenaan gooien.
De titel "senior" zegt mij tegenwoordig niet zoveel meer; sommige mensen zijn dat tegenwoordig al na 1 jaar werken.. En hoe diep zit jij, als programmeur, in de netwerk/architectuur om dit te kunnen stellen?
Of is het vanuit jouw dev perspectief?
Anyhow, zolang je je software bouwt om schaalbaar te zijn heeft het bijplaatsen van hardware wel degenlijk nut. Gooi bijvoorbeeld een tig inlog servers extra achter een VIP met round-robin en plaats bij waar nodig.
Als de database er achter deze load niet aan kan, dan kun je met een processortje of wat en extra geheugen nog wel wat bereiken. Is dat niet voldoende, dan kun je er altijd nog een database cluster bijplaatsen en de boel wat herconfigureren om te syncen.